Pol Sambola (Spicy Coconut Chutney)

Ingredients:

1 cup grated coconut
5-6 small red onion
1 tbs Chilly pieces or 2-3 dried chilly
1 tsp salt
Juice of a lime

Directions:

Grind all ingredients except lime  to a fine paste with a mortar and pestle or use a grinder.
Then add lime juice & mix well.
Taste for salt.
